Overview of Gun Drill Bits

Gun drill bits are specialized cutting tools designed for producing deep, straight, and accurately sized holes in various materials, commonly used in the manufacturing and metalworking industries. Unlike traditional drill bits, gun drill bits have a unique design that features a long, slender shaft with a single cutting edge and an internal coolant channel. This design enables efficient chip removal and cooling, which is crucial when drilling deep holes, often exceeding lengths of ten times their diameter.

The primary advantage of gun drill bits lies in their ability to create precise holes with high tolerance levels and minimal burring. They are often employed in applications where consistent hole diameter is essential, such as in the production of firearms, hydraulic cylinders, and other precision-engineered components. The use of these bits improves overall machining efficiency, as they can achieve higher feed rates and cutting speeds compared to conventional drill bits.

Material selection for gun drill bits is also critical; they are typically made from high-speed steel (HSS) or carbide to withstand the heat generated during drilling. The choice of material can significantly affect the durability and performance of the drill bits. Additionally, the surface treatment of these bits may vary, with coatings such as titanium nitride (TiN) enhancing wear resistance and extending tool life, making them some of the best gun drill bits available in the market.

Applications of Gun Drill Bits

Gun drill bits are a specialized class of drilling tools designed to create deep, straight holes with remarkable precision. Their applications extend far beyond traditional drilling purposes, making them invaluable in various industries. Primarily, gun drill bits are heavily used in the firearms industry for producing gun barrels, where accuracy and finish quality are paramount. The design of these bits allows them to efficiently remove chips and debris, preventing clogging even in deep hole drilling, which is crucial for maintaining the integrity of the product being manufactured.

In addition to firearms, gun drill bits find extensive use in the automotive sector, particularly for drilling oil passages and cooling holes in engine components. Their ability to create smooth, straight holes ensures that essential engine functions can operate optimally without the risk of blockages. The aerospace industry also benefits from gun drill technology, where lightweight, high-strength materials require precise hole dimensions to accommodate various mechanical parts.

Moreover, medical device manufacturing utilizes gun drill bits for producing intricate components, such as surgical instruments and implants. The high level of precision required in these applications highlights the versatility and importance of gun drill bits across diverse fields.

Comparison of Gun Drill Bits with Traditional Drill Bits

When evaluating gun drill bits versus traditional drill bits, it’s essential to note the significant differences in design and functionality. Traditional drill bits are typically designed for general drilling tasks, featuring a wider variety of shapes and sizes. They are suitable for a wide range of applications but lack the specialized features that gun drill bits offer. Gun drill bits, in contrast, are specifically engineered for creating deep, straight holes with a high degree of accuracy.

One of the primary advantages of gun drill bits is their unique cooling and chip removal system. Unlike standard drill bits that may struggle with heat buildup and chip clogging, gun drill bits utilize a coolant delivery system through the drill body, allowing for efficient chip removal and reduced thermal stress during operation. This feature is particularly beneficial in high-speed drilling scenarios where excessive heat can severely impact both bit and workpiece integrity.

Furthermore, the tolerance levels associated with gun drill bits are generally much tighter than those of traditional bits. This enhanced precision enables manufacturers to work with increasingly complex projects, especially where the fit and finish of components are critical, such as in aerospace or automotive manufacturing. What are gun drill bits and how do they differ from regular drill bits?

Gun drill bits are specialized tools designed for drilling deep, straight holes in hard materials, most commonly used in firearms manufacturing and precision machining. Unlike regular drill bits, which may be utilized for a wide range of applications, gun drill bits have a unique design that includes a long and slender shaft, a sharper point, and a cutting edge that allows for efficient chip removal and cooling. This design enables them to produce holes with a higher degree of accuracy and surface finish.

The key differentiator between gun drill bits and standard drill bits lies in their geometry. Gun drill bits typically feature a coolant path along the body, allowing for lubrication and cooling during drilling, which is critical for maintaining tool life and the precision of the hole. This makes them particularly well-suited for applications requiring deep holes, where traditional drilling methods might struggle with heat and chip accumulation.
